Writing to the socialist and liberal groups of the EU parliament, the EU Commission president select, Ursula von der Leyen, says that if more time is required and there are good reasons for it then she would support a further Article 50 extension.
But she also says that the Withdrawal Agreement is the only and the best way to achieve Brexit.
I see this as the opening line for the next episode of Brexit betrayal as we near the hallowe'en deadline.
Now her letter was sent as part of her search for support in the EU Parliament, as she needs win a confirmatory vote by MEPs tomorrow in a single-name-on-the-ballot-paper exercise, before the EU can rubber stamp her position.
And that position is not at all secure within the EU Parliament. Many MEPs are opposed to her becoming the EU President elect.
But this has left Eurocrats worrying that, if she loses that vote tomorrow, then they will be faced with an institutional crisis as they try to shoehorn someone else in within a month.
